Ciudad Bolivar

If you're searching for a hidden gem in Venezuela, Ciudad Bolívar might just be your next destination. This charming city, perched on the banks of the Orinoco River, is rich in history and culture. Founded in 1764, it serves as a gateway to the stunning Canaima National Park, where the breathtaking Angel Falls awaits, the world's highest waterfall. As you stroll through Ciudad Bolívar, you'll be captivated by its colonial architecture, particularly the colorful buildings lining the Plaza Bolívar. The city’s vibrant atmosphere is complemented by local markets where you can savor traditional dishes like arepas and pabellón criollo, a hearty mix of rice, beans, and shredded beef. History enthusiasts will appreciate the city's role during Venezuela's independence, with several museums showcasing artifacts from that era. Don't miss the chance to explore the nearby Gran Sabana, a region known for its unique tabletop mountains and diverse wildlife. For a unique experience, consider visiting during the Festival of San Juan, where you'll witness lively music and dance that reflect the local culture. Ciudad Bolívar is not just a stopover; it’s a destination that promises adventure and a glimpse into Venezuela's rich heritage.
